‭♥‬ ‭Philippine Council for Industry, Energy‬
‭and Emerging Technology Research and‬
‭ evelopment (PCIEERD)‬‭– the agency‬
D

‭which aims to strengthen support in‬


‭research and development, development‬
‭of human resource and institution,‬
‭diffusion of information and technology,‬
‭and development of policies.‬
‭♥‬ ‭Philippine Institute of Volcanology and‬
‭ eismology (PHIVOLCS)‬‭– the agency‬
S

‭which evaluates and harmonizes the‬


‭agenda for disaster risk reduction and‬
‭climate adaptation. It is also responsible‬
‭for relaying messages to people about the‬
‭existence of danger and what can be done‬
‭to prevent or minimize danger.‬
‭♥‬ ‭Philippine Atmospheric Geophysical and‬
‭Astronomical Services Administration‬
‭ PAGASA)‬‭– collaborate with PHIVOLCS‬
(

‭in evaluating and finalizing the agenda‬


‭for disaster risk reduction and climate‬
‭change. This agency is also responsible for‬
‭giving typhoon signals and tsunami alerts‬
‭to warn people of the things to be done for‬
‭their safety.‬
‭♥‬ ‭Philippine Council for Agriculture, Aquatic‬
‭and Natural Resources Research‬
‭ evelopment (PCAARRD)‬‭– an agency‬
D

‭which conducts a roundtable consultation‬


‭with representatives from other agencies‬
‭doing R&D functions in agriculture,‬
‭aquatic and natural resources.‬
